Instructions

Making raspberry lemonade is simple and fun. Follow these easy instructions to create a delicious and refreshing drink. Enjoy every step and the final taste!

Step 1: Prepare the Ingredients

First, wash the fresh raspberries and lemons. Make sure they are clean to keep your drink healthy and safe. This step is very important for the taste and quality of your lemonade.

After washing, set the ingredients on a clean surface. Have your juicer and a mixing container ready. This preparation makes the process smooth and quick.

Step 2: Extract the Juices

Use a juicer or a manual squeezer to get the juice out of the lemons. You need about 5 lemons to make enough lemon juice for the recipe. Make sure to remove any seeds that may fall into the juice.

Next, press or blend the raspberries to get fresh raspberry juice. This adds a sweet and tangy flavor to your lemonade. Use a strainer to remove any pulp and seeds from the raspberry juice.

Step 3: Mix the Juices

Combine the lemon juice and raspberry juice in a large container. Stir them well to blend the flavors together. This mixture is the base of your raspberry lemonade.

You can add some sugar or honey at this stage. Stir it until it dissolves completely. This makes sure your drink is sweet enough.

Step 4: Add Water and Ice

Pour in 4 cups of water to the juice mixture. This dilutes the strong flavors and makes it more refreshing. Stir well to make sure it’s evenly mixed.

Add some ice cubes to chill the lemonade. Ice makes the drink more enjoyable, especially on a hot day. You can also chill it in the refrigerator if you prefer.

Step 5: Serve and Garnish

Pour the raspberry lemonade into glasses. Use a ladle or a pitcher for easy serving. Make sure each glass has a bit of ice for extra coolness.

For a nice touch, add a few mint leaves or lemon slices as a garnish. This makes your drink look and taste even better. Enjoy your homemade raspberry lemonade!

Important Things to Keep in Mind

When making raspberry lemonade, the quality of your ingredients matters a lot. Fresh raspberries and lemons will produce the best flavor. Avoid using pre-packaged juices if you want an authentic taste.

Make sure to balance the sweetness to your liking. Some people prefer their lemonade sweeter, while others enjoy a more tart flavor. You can adjust the amount of sugar or honey accordingly.

If you plan to serve the lemonade immediately, chill your ingredients beforehand. Adding ice can dilute the drink quickly if the ingredients are too warm. It’s best to refrigerate the mixture for at least an hour before serving.

Experimenting with different additions can create unique flavors. Consider adding herbs like mint or basil for a refreshing twist. You can also mix in other fruit juices, such as strawberry or watermelon, to create new variations.

The vessel you serve in can also enhance the experience. Tall, clear glasses highlight the vivid color of raspberry lemonade. Adding garnishes like lemon slices or fresh raspberries can make it look even more appealing.

Variations of Raspberry Lemonade

Raspberry lemonade can be adapted in many creative ways. Each variation brings a unique twist to the classic recipe. These changes can make your drink even more enjoyable.

Raspberry Lemonade Spritzer

A raspberry lemonade spritzer is a fizzy, refreshing take on the original. Use sparkling water instead of still water. This adds bubbles and makes the drink feel lighter.

You can also mix in a splash of soda for extra sweetness. Serve it in a tall glass with a lemon slice on the rim. This version is perfect for parties or hot summer days.

For an adult twist, add a bit of sparkling wine. This turns your spritzer into a festive cocktail. It’s a great way to elevate your lemonade to a new level.

Herbal Raspberry Lemonade

Adding herbs can give your raspberry lemonade a refreshing twist. Mint is a popular choice that pairs well with both raspberries and lemons. Just add a few sprigs to your pitcher.

Basil is another excellent option. It adds a slightly peppery flavor that contrasts nicely with the sweetness. Crush the leaves slightly before adding them to release more flavor.

For a more exotic taste, try adding lavender. A small amount can add a floral note to your drink. Be careful not to overdo it, as lavender can be quite strong.

Berry Fusion Lemonade

Mixing other berries with raspberries can create a vibrant, flavorful drink. Blueberries, strawberries, and blackberries are great options. They add both color and taste.

Blend a mix of berries and strain the juice to remove seeds. Combine this with the raspberry and lemon juices. The result is a delicious, multi-berry lemonade.

Garnish with whole berries for an eye-catching presentation. This variation is both tasty and visually appealing. It’s sure to impress your guests.

Frozen Raspberry Lemonade

Turn your raspberry lemonade into a slushy treat. Blend the ingredients with ice until smooth. This creates a frosty, refreshing drink.

You can also freeze the mixture in popsicle molds. This makes a fun and cooling snack for hot days. Kids and adults alike will love this icy version.

For an extra kick, add a bit of lime juice before blending. This adds another layer of flavor. It’s a simple way to make your frozen lemonade stand out.
